Tips for Navigating the Football Season

Strategic planning and preparation are essential for maximizing enjoyment and support throughout the football season. The following tips provide valuable guidance for players, families, and fans.

Tip 1: Mark Key Dates: Note all game days, including pre-season scrimmages, on personal calendars. This ensures timely arrival and avoids schedule conflicts.

Tip 2: Research Opponents: Understanding the strengths and weaknesses of opposing teams allows for a more informed and engaging viewing experience. Research past performance and key players.

Tip 3: Plan Transportation and Parking: For away games, research travel routes, parking options, and associated costs to ensure a smooth and stress-free experience.

Tip 4: Support Team Activities: Attending team fundraisers, pep rallies, and other school-sponsored events demonstrates community support and fosters team spirit.

Tip 5: Stay Updated on Schedule Changes: Weather conditions and other unforeseen circumstances can impact game schedules. Stay informed through official school communication channels.

Tip 6: Review Stadium Policies: Familiarize oneself with stadium rules and regulations, including permissible items and security protocols, to ensure a seamless entry and enjoyable game day experience.

Tip 7: Engage Respectfully: Maintain a positive and respectful atmosphere during games, supporting the team while demonstrating good sportsmanship towards opponents and officials.

By following these guidelines, individuals can contribute to a positive and rewarding football season for all involved.

Careful planning and enthusiastic support are vital components of a successful and memorable season.

4. Game Times

4. Game Times, Football School

Game times constitute a critical component of the Seneca High School football schedule for the 2024 season. Precise scheduling of game times influences various logistical and community aspects. Scheduled kick-off times directly impact attendance, as they must align with the availability of students, families, and community members. For example, a weeknight game might start later to accommodate work and school schedules, while a weekend game might allow for an earlier start. This careful consideration of timing maximizes potential attendance and community engagement. Broadcast schedules, if applicable, also depend on designated game times, allowing for pre-game coverage and ensuring viewers can tune in for the entire event. Additionally, game times factor into field availability and resource allocation, coordinating with other school events and sporting activities to avoid conflicts and ensure adequate staffing and facilities. Transportation logistics, particularly for away games, are intricately linked to game times, determining departure times and travel arrangements for players and supporters.

Variations in game times throughout the season might occur due to several factors. Weekday games might have later start times compared to weekend games to accommodate school and work schedules. Seasonal changes can influence start times; earlier kick-offs might be preferred during hotter months to avoid extreme heat. Facility availability, particularly if Seneca High School shares facilities with other organizations, may necessitate adjustments to game times to avoid conflicts. Considerations around broadcasting schedules, if games are televised or streamed online, can also influence start times. Holiday weekends or special school events might require adjustments to accommodate community celebrations and avoid scheduling conflicts. Understanding these potential variations and their underlying rationale allows for greater flexibility and adaptability among attendees.
